The Camping and Caravanning Club is the world's oldest and largest Club for all forms of camping and our aim is to help people enjoy the simple pleasures that camping can bring.
We are recruiting for a Head of Revenue & Pricing. The successful candidate will be responsible for all pricing strategy, rate and occupancy optimisation for The Club, to drive our revenue growth as an organisation and ensure we are sufficiently market competitive to attract new and existing camping.
This role encompasses using price to stimulate demand across season, pitch type, site location/popularity and will take into account historic and current booking trends adjusting our variable pricing to optimise demand versus yield. Working closely with the Director of Sales and Marketing, this role maximises the use of appropriate tools and AI under the Club s policies to assist in optimising our commercial opportunity on a site by site basis, taking into account the competitive and macro-economic factors.
